Divide into the shoulder-parts, body, hem, and sleeves, where the sleeves are further divided into the sleeve body and cuffs. Start knitting from the neckline downwards in the order of shoulder-partsbody, and hem. After completion, pick up stitches in the armpit area to knit the sleeves.

Size Length/cm Chest/cm  Sleeve Length/cm
Small 54 47 34.5
Large 59 51.5 39

The handcrafted measurements may have an error of 1 to 2 cm. Due to variations in individual tension, the size of the sample is for reference only.
Materials: Morandi 4#,  South African Soft Mohair Mixed Hand-Knitting Yarn

Needles :  3.25 mm circular needles , 3.25 mm double pointed needles
(Note: When the number of stitches is small, use double pointed needles for knitting; when the number of stitches is large, use circular needles for knitting.)

Chart Key

 
P on RS, K on WSpurl on right side, knit on wrong side
 
=
 
K on RS, P on WSknit on right side, purl on wrong side
 
k1tblknit stitch through back loop on right side, purl stitch through the back loop on wrong side
 
yoyarn over
 
skp(o)on right side, slip 1 stitch knitwise, knit next stitch, pass slipped stitch over; on wrong side, change the place of first 2 loops, purl 2 stitches together
 
k2togknit 2 stitches together on right side, purl 2 stitches together on wrong side
 
s2kposlip 2 stitches knitwise to RH needle together knit next stitch and pass slipped stitches over the knit stitch
 
ptblpurl through back loop on right side, knit through the back loop on wrong side
 
beadadd a bead into this stitch

Part 1 Shoulder-parts

Note:
① When casting on, leave a yarn tail of 2-2.5 meters;
② The crocheting method for the bead section can refer to the video 【C004】【Bead Crocheting Method】. Start by using a beading needle to thread 80 beads onto the corresponding yarn, and then proceed with crocheting. Pay attention to ensure that all beads are on the right side after completing the knitting.
